    What is Dr. Benjamin Gans's specialty?

    Dr. Gans is a Family Medicine Specialist near Bryson City, NC. Family Medicine is a medical specialty focused on comprehensive healthcare for individuals and families. It is a broad field that integrates bi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ences.     Is this Dr. Benjamin Gans aff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Gans is affiliated with Union General Hospital - Blairsville, GA, Mission Hospital, Parkwest Medical Center which are a Castle Connolly Top Hospitals.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ise.
